Hey everybody

After some consideration I finally decided to open up this little project. In order to make SS13 more lively I'd like to create and add sounds to various things people do on our beloved station.
I can't do it alone though. I'm still a noob gameplay wise and have no clue about how many things you can actually do in SS13 so I need your help. Post ingame messages you think need or could use a sound. Don't worry about finding it in the source code, I've got that covered.
Feel free to post your opinions as well of course.

For organisational purposes I created a little list on my webserver to keep track of what is done and what isn't: http://bhtp.net/paradise_sounds/

If you think there's stuff on there that actually doesn't need a sound post that too!

Once it's populated with a few or a lot of sounds I intend to open a PR(or multiple PRs) on Github for those that are done. It's probably going to be in multiple parts as more and more silent actions in need of noise are unconvered.

Everybody is welcome to help making those sounds as well. Send me a PM if you have the know-how or just want to try it.
I'll also try to answer any questions you have of course.

The AI is quiet because you're not actually playing the AI.

 

In actuality, the AI is a near useless mob that sits in the core 24/7 and doesn't really do anything, ever.

 

In actuality, there's a special "camera" mob (yes, that's what it's called) that can look around a whole bunch of places and can interact with the world around it based on rules.

 

That's what the "AI" actually is, and why you can hear doors opening near your core, but can't hear anything else.
